Written question asked by Lord Chidgey (Liberal Democrat), in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Monday, 15 May 1995. It was answered by Ann Widdecombe (Conservative) on Monday, 15 May 1995 on behalf of the Department of Employment.
Dept of Employment;Employment Service
- Question
- What instructions his Department gives to job centres on the circumstances in which they can advertise job vacancies that exist at employment agencies. - Text of letter from MEG Fogden of Employment Service Agency.
